QUR'AN
QING CHINA, 17TH CENTURY
Arabic manuscript on paper, 253ff. as numbered plus 2 fly-leaves, each folio with 17ll. of black sini with sura headings in red within red rules, verse markers formed of conjoined red circles, text panel within double red rules, catchwords, the first folio with a large gold and polychrome illuminated calligraphic roundel, the opening bifolio with typical gold and polychrome floral and geometric illumination surrounding text, numerous marginal notes, the final folio with 3ll. of large sini in gold, the facing page with a large geometric gold and polychrome illuminated roundel, later added date and attribution in the margin, in contemporaneous Chinese tooled red morocco with a cusped flap
Text panel 7 5/8 x 4 3/8in. (19.2 x 11.3cm.); folio 11 3/8 x 8½in. (28.8 x 21.5cm.)
